Hi Marek,

On Wed, Dec 18 2019, Marek Behún wrote:
> On Sun, 15 Dec 2019 12:13:25 +0200
> Baruch Siach <baruch@tkos.co.il> wrote:
>
>> Thanks. That is enough to fix the phylink issue triggered by commit
>> 7fb5a711545 ("net: dsa: mv88e6xxx: drop adjust_link to enabled
>> phylink").
>> 
>> The Clearfog GT-8K DT has also this on the cpu side:
>> 
>> &cp1_eth2 {
>>         status = "okay";
>>         phy-mode = "2500base-x";
>>         phys = <&cp1_comphy5 2>;
>>         fixed-link {
>>                 speed = <2500>;
>>                 full-duplex;
>>         };
>> };
>> 
>> Should I drop fixed-link here as well?
>
> I would think yes. phy-mode = 2500base-x should already force 2500mbps,
> the fixed-link should be irrelevant. Whether this is truly the case I
> do not know, but on Turris Mox I do not use fixed-link with these.

OK. I'll test that.

>> The call to mv88e6341_port_set_cmode() introduced in commit
>> 7a3007d22e8 ("net: dsa: mv88e6xxx: fully support SERDES on Topaz
>> family") still breaks port 5 (cpu) configuration. When called, its
>> mode parameter is set to PHY_INTERFACE_MODE_2500BASEX (19).
>> 
>> Any idea?
>
> I shall look into this. On Turris Mox this works, so I will have to do
> some experiments.

I have made some progress on this issue. See my other messages on this
thread. My latest suggestion is here:

  https://lore.kernel.org/netdev/20191217182643.augknhx57pafnelv@sapphire.tkos.co.il/

I now think that the force_cmode field is not necessary. We should just
add a 'force' parameter to mv88e6xxx_port_set_cmode(), and set it true
in mv88e6341_port_set_cmode().
